>> So max_ptes_swap is actually max_ptes_nonpresent. But due to
>> khugepaged's max_ptes_swap config name, we just keep the variable and
>> related function names that way?
>
> Yes, that's how we handle it today, unfortunately, for historical reasons.
> Mistakes were made.
>
> I think we might be able to convert this code to actually only count swap
> entries, and simply reject any other ones (migration, hwpoison, ...), but that's
> something for another patch.
I agree. pte_none covers not faulted in PTEs (zero covers read-only anon)
and swap covers swapped out PTEs. Other non-present cases could be
1. transient (like migration) and they can wait until they are stable or
2. never considered (like hwpoison).
